
New Bedford 7-Eleven Robbed at Knifepoint Monday Night
A New Bedford convenience store was robbed at knifepoint Monday night.
Police say a man walked into the 7-Eleven on Acushnet Avenue in the North End shortly before midnight Monday, threatened the clerk with a knife, and demanded cash. The suspect fled the store with an undetermined amount of money. Nobody was injured during the robbery.
The suspect is described as a white male, about 5'10", with an unshaven face. He was last seen wearing a black baseball cap and black clothing.
Police are collecting surveillance video of the incident.
